Are you aware that you actually possess six senses? The sixth is a muscular sense responsible for directing your muscles intelligently—to the exact extent necessary for each action you perform. For example, when you reach for an object, the sensory nerves linking the muscles to the brain stop your hand at the correct spot. This automatic perception of the position of your muscles in relation to the object is your muscular sense in action.
Muscles are stringy bundles of fibers varying from one five-thousandth of an inch to about three inches. They have three unique characteristics: they can become shorter and thicker; they can stretch; and they can retract to their original position.
More than half of a person’ s body is composed of muscle fibers, most of which are involuntary—in other words, work without conscious direction. Women have only 60 to 70 percent as much muscle as men for their body mass. That is why an average woman can’ t lift as much, throw as far, or hit as hard as an average man.
